Description:

Daniel Roth (born in 1942) studied organ with Marie-Claire Alain and composition with Maurice Duruflé. He is internationally famous as an organ virtuoso and teaches at the Musikhochschule in Frankfurt/Main Aïn Karim is the name of the place near Jerusalem where Mary, mother of Jesus, is thought to have visited her cousin Elisabeth and spoke the words of the ‘Magnificat’. Daniel Roth has taken part of this text ('He puts down the mighty from their seat and exalts the humble and meek') to emphasise the contrast between the ‘small’ flute and the ‘monumental’ organ.
